Rules & Regulations



In the following:

NGE shall refer to Neon Genesis Evangelion.

"author" shall refer to the writer of a given fanfiction.

"jury" shall refer to the individuals organizing and maintaining this contest. These

individuals include Steve Vader, Ryan Slicer, and Jaime R (comix guy).

"submitted work" shall refer to the written submission of the author.





01. Any submitted work shall be an unpublished, fiction. It may not have appeared in any

prior published format.



02. Any submitted work shall be no less than 3500 words. This is to the exclusion of any

titles, copyright information, author's name, or any text other than that which

comprises the story itself. There is no upper limit to any submitted work.



03. Any submitted work shall be an original fiction entirely of the author's devising. No

part of the work shall be in any way copied from an existing work with the exception

of references to the NGE television series, the NGE manga, the Death & Rebirth and End

of Evangelion movies, and any official extension of the NGE universe. This does not

include other fanfictions, doujinshi, or other works not officially acknowledged by

the creators of NGE.



04. Any characters contained in the submitted work shall be of the official NGE universe,

and shall not include characters of the author's devising, characters of another's

devising other than the original creators of the NGE series, or characters of another

fiction. Characters within the submitted work may not be based on any person living

or dead.



05. Any submitted work may include relationships other than those defined by the characters

of Shinji Ikari and Rei Ayanami, or Shinji Ikari and Asuka Soryu.



06. Any submitted work must include a label at the beginning indicating whether it contains

incidents of a sexual nature. A label of "Lemon" for a story containing sexual

imagery, or "Non-Lemon" for a story not containing sexual imagery is sufficient.



07. Any submitted work containing sexual imagery must state at the beginning if the work

contains same-sex relationships. A label of "yaoi" for male-male relationships, and

a label of "yuri" for female-female relationships is sufficient.



08. No author may make reference to, or ask others to make reference to, any submitted

work. This includes the casting of votes, reviews of others works, or links to

any submitted work. The author may make reference to the contest, as well as

provide a link to the contest, as long as no reference is made to any submitted

work.



09. The submitted work shall be formatted as a Windows text document (.txt).



10. The submitted work shall be sent via email to The Judges (Ryan, Steve and Jamie) (fanfic@hotmail.com) no

later than 11/01/02. Any work submitted after this deadline will not be included in

the contest, and will be returned to the author at the jury's convenience.
